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team arrives at your property to assess the damage and create a customized plan for restoration. We’ll identify the source of the water damage, the extent of the damage, and the necessary equipment and personnel required for the job. Our technicians will explain the process and answer any questions you may have, ensuring you’re comfortable with the plan.
Step 2: Water Removal
Using specialized equipment, our technicians will remove the standing water from your property. This step is critical in pre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old growth. Our crews work efficiently to complete this step within 60 minutes, reducing downtime and disruption.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been removed, our technicians will use industrial-strength fans and dehumidifiers to dry the affected area. This step is crucial in preventing mold growth and ensuring your property is restored to a safe and healthy environment.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
After the drying process is complete, our technicians will thoroughly clean and sanitize the affected area to prevent any further damage or health risks. This step includes removing any affected materials, cleaning surfaces, and applying antimicrobial treatments to prevent mold growth.
Step 5: Restoration and Repairs
The final step involves restoring your property to its original condition. This may include repairs to damaged walls, ceilings, or floors, as well as replacing any affected materials. Our technicians will work directly with you to ensure that all repairs meet your satisfaction.

Warning Signs You Need Tree Root Pipe Damage Water Removal
Catching these sign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ems down the line. Don’t ignore these warning signs: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can be a sign of water damage or mold growth. If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it’s essential to investigate the source and address the issue quickly.
Warped or Buckled Floors
Warped or buckled floors can be a sign of water damage or structural issues. If you notice any unusual warping or buckling, it’s crucial to address the issue before it worsens.
Water Stains or Discoloration
Water stains or discoloration on your walls or ceilings can be a sign of water damage or leaks. If you notice any unusual stains or discoloration, it’s essential to investigate the source and address the issue quickly.
Increased Water Bills
Unusual spikes in your water bills can be a sign of hidden leaks or water damage. If you notice any unusual increases in your water bills, it’s crucial to investigate the source and address the issue quickly.
Water Droplets or Condensation
Water droplets or condensation on your walls or ceilings can be a sign of water damage or leaks. If you notice any unusual water droplets or condensation, it’s essential to investigate the source and address the issue quickly.

Tree Root Pipe Damage Water Removal Cost In Cliffside Park, NJ
The cost of tree root pipe damage water removal in Cliffside Park, NJ, var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ates range from $500 to $2,500, depending on the scope of the job. Keep in mind that these are estimates, and the final cost will be determined after a thorough assessment of your property.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Removal |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ment required |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$300 – $1,500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ment required |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ment required |
| Restoration and Repairs |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of repairs required |
| Equipment Rental |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ment required |
| Emergency Services (after hours) | $200 – $1,000 | Time of day, severity of damage |
